LTTE downfall continues in Wanni front: 27 killed in fighting
14.3.2008

Military reports received on Thursday (March 13) indicated that at least 27 terrorists were killed in sporadic clashes erupted between SLA and LTTE as troops forced into LTTE dominated territory in multi-pronged ground offensives launched ahead of Wanni and Northern LTTE defences.

LTTE losses in the Mannar, Vavuniya and Welioya fronts tolled as reports indicted 26 terrorists killed and similar numbers believed seriously injured. According to military sources, 6 LTTE terrorists in Karampaikkulama, 6 in Vilathikulama, 1 in Karukkulama, 3 in Nedunkandal, 6 in Vannakkulama have been killed in yesterday's clashes in Vavuniya and Mannar.

In general area Illantheevan, Mannar a terrorist was reported killed in a SLA sniper attack, while another was gunned down ahead of LTTE defences in Nagarkovil, Jaffna, security sources said.

Meanwhile, intensive fighting broke-out between troops and LTTE North of Janakapura, Welioya where 3 terrorists were reported killed and bodies recovered by SLA on Thursday evening.

Following clashes with LTTE in general area Karampaikkulama, Vavuniya troops recovered 2 T-56 assault riffles and an I-com set, MCNS reported. A soldier has sustained injuries in the confrontation and admitted to general hospital at Vavuniya. Separately, two soldiers were also wounded in an anti-personnel (AP) mine explosion in the same area, sources said.

Meanwhile, a soldier was wounded in clashes in general area Koilimoddai, Vavuniya while another was reported wounded in general area Periyakulama, Mannar military sources said. Troops have also recovered 4 claymore and 121 AP mines during a search operation conducted in general area Menukkamam, Mannar, sources further reported.
